A FRP toilet collects human excreta in a holding tank and uses chemicals to minimize odors. These toilets are usually, but not always, self-contained and movable. A chemical toilet is structured around a relatively small tank, which needs to be emptied frequently. It is not connected to a hole in the ground (like a pit latrine), nor to a septic tank, nor is it plumbed into a municipal system leading to a sewage treatment plant. When the tank is emptied, the contents are usually pumped into a sanitary sewer or directly to a treatment plant.
The portable toilets used on construction sites and at large gatherings such as music festivals are well-known types of chemical toilet. As they are usually used for short periods and because of their high prices, they are mostly rented rather than bought, often including servicing and cleaning.
Aircraft lavatories and passenger train toilets were in the past often designed as FRP toilets but are nowadays more likely to be vacuum toilets.

Vacuum Bag Moulding Services

MOTOMAX INC is a known name, involved in providing vacuum bag molding services from Faridabad (Haryana, India). With our services, we use a flexible film to enclose the part and insulate it from outside air. The material that we use is in a tube shape or a sheet of material. When a tube shaped bag is used, the complete part is enclosed within the bag. And, when sheet bagging materials is used, the edges of the vacuum bag are wrapped against the edges of the mould surface to surround the part against an air-tight mould. This way, the lower mold gets a rigid structure and the upper surface of the part is made by the flexible membrane vacuum bag. We use a reusable silicone material or an extruded polymer film as a flexible membrane. This part is sealed inside the vacuum bag and vacuum is drawn on the part (and held) during cure.
We perform these operations either at ambient or elevated temperature with ambient atmospheric pressure acting upon the vacuum bag. Besides, we use a vacuum pump draw a vacuum. Using venturi vacuum and air compressor is considered as an economical method of drawing a vacuum. The bag that we mold is made of strong rubber-coated fabric or a polymer film. With our bag molding services, we cater to ever-changing demands of the clients across composites sector. Carbon fibre fabric and fibreglass, along with resins & epoxies are the common materials that are laminated together with a vacuum bag operation. Resin film infusion The resin film infusion process has been identified as a cost-effective fabrication technique for producing damage tolerant textile composites. Dry textile preforms are resin impregnated, consolidated and cured in a single step eliminating costly prepreg tape manufacture and ply-by-ply layup. The large number of material properties and processing parameters that must be specified and controlled during resin infiltration and cure of textile composites make trial-and-error procedures of determining the processing cycle extremely inefficient. Analytical and numerical models are clearly far superior alternatives for determination of optimum processing cycles.

RTM / LRTM Resin Transfer Molding Services

The internal surfaces of mold may be gel-coated. If required the mold can be pre-loaded with a preform. The maximum volume of the fiber content of a transfer molded composite can be 60%. The material that used for filling may be a preheated solid or a liquid. This filling material is loaded into a chamber known as the pot. A ram or plunger is used to move the material from the pot into the heated mold cavity. If feed-stock is initially solid, we apply forcing pressure and mold temperature to melt it. Besides, we make use of standard mold features such as sprue channels, a flow gate and ejector pins for the ease of molding. We use heated mold to ensure that the flow remains liquid for complete filling. Once filled, we put the mold to cool down at a controlled rate for optimal thermoset curing. With our RTM / LRTM resin transfer molding services, we use a liquid thermoset resin to saturate a fiber preform placed in a closed mold. The process that we use is versatile and can be used to fabricate products with embedded objects such as foam cores or other components in addition to the fiber preform. Vacuum Infusion Process Guide Services

The Vacuum Infusion Process (VIP) is a technique that makes use of vacuum pressure to drive resin into a laminate. The process uses mold to hold the dry materials and vacuum is applied to it before resin is introduced. At complete vacuum, resin get dissolved into the laminate via carefully placed tubing. This process is supplemented by an array of supplies and materials. In a typical hand lay-up, reinforcements are put into a mold and manually wet out using rollers, brushes, or through other means. In order to suck excess resin out of the laminate, vacuum bag is used. Vacuum bagging is useful to improve the fiber-to-resin ratio, and results in a stronger and lighter product. Vacuum-assisted resin transfer molding (VARTM) refers to a variety of related processes that represent a still fastest-growing molding technology. The salient difference between VARTM-type processes and RTM is that in VARTM, resin is drawn into a preform through use of a vacuum only, rather than pumped in under pressure. VARTM does not require high heat or pressure. For that reason, VARTM operates with low-cost tooling, making it possible to inexpensively produce large, complex parts in one shot.

Reaction Injection Molding (RIM) injects a rapid-cure resin and a catalyst into the mold in two separate streams. Mixing, and the resulting chemical reaction, occur in the mold instead of in a dispensing head. Automotive industry suppliers have combined structural RIM (SRIM) with rapid preforming methods to fabricate structural parts that don’t require a Class A finish. Programmable robots have become a common means to spray a chopped fiberglass/binder combination onto a vacuum-equipped preform screen or mold. Robotic sprayup can be directed to control fiber orientation. A related technology, dry fiber placement, combines stitched preforms and RTM. Fiber volumes of up to 68% are possible, and automated controls ensure low voids and consistent preform reproduction, without the need for trimming.

Fiberglass Molding Services

Every fiberglass molding operation starts with the usage of an object that is called a buck or a plug, made using a certain type of foam. This buck is nothing but a replica of the final object that would be made after the fiberglass molding. Once we have made the plug, our experts spray it with a mold release agent, a typical kind of wax, and/or PVA (Polyvinyl alcohol, to ensure that the final object is easily separated post the completion of the molding process. After putting this mold release agent, we use a roller, brush, or a spray gun to apply a gel coat on the plug. This gel coating is usually a kind of pigmented resin to give a durable and harder finish to the mold’s surface. After we have successfully applied both the mold release agent and the gel coat, we cover the plug’s surface with different layers of resin and fiberglass. In this process, we make use of a fiberglass that resembles the final product in mind.
The next step is called the laying-up process. In this step, we add a layer of fiberglass mat on the surface, over which, we apply a layer of resin. To ensure there are no air bubbles on the surface, we use a special kind of roller to remove any bubbles that might have been left while curing the resin. If air bubbles are not removed, it might reduce the strength of the final finished mold. Once this is done, we move on to the fiberglass spray lay-up process. This process is also very beneficial in producing molds as it is very effective in filling up the cavities and corners where the weave or glass mat might have proven to be stiff to reach. Once all this is done and we have covered the mold with the final layer of fiberglass, we let it rest for some time to ensure the resin is cured and properly set up. Lastly, we take separate the plug from the mold using special wedges. For this separation, we might also incorporate various advanced techniques like resin transfer molding.
